How does Digital Shift work?

Digital Shift works by integrating digital technologies into existing processes, enhancing efficiency and connectivity. Cybersecurity measures are essential to protect these new digital environments.

In plain language

The process of Digital Shift involves adopting new technologies to improve business operations. For example, a manufacturing company might implement IoT devices to monitor equipment performance in real-time. However, this shift also brings cybersecurity risks, as connected devices can be vulnerable to attacks. A common misconception is that cybersecurity is solely the IT department's responsibility. In reality, every employee plays a role in maintaining security. Neglecting this aspect can lead to vulnerabilities that attackers can exploit.

Technical breakdown

Digital Shift typically involves several stages, including assessment, planning, implementation, and monitoring. During the assessment phase, organizations identify areas where digital technologies can improve efficiency. In the implementation phase, cybersecurity measures such as encryption, access controls, and regular updates are crucial to protect new systems. Beginners may not realize that continuous monitoring and incident response plans are vital to address potential threats effectively.
To navigate Digital Shift successfully, organizations should invest in comprehensive cybersecurity training for all employees. This ensures that everyone understands their role in maintaining security. Additionally, adopting a proactive security posture can help mitigate risks associated with new technologies.
